WebApr 22, 2024 · The average college application costs $44 per school, with the most expensive fees averaging $78 per application, according to U.S. News & World Report. A prospective student may have to make hard choices about which school or schools to include, which to skip, and whether to apply at all.

WebJul 10, 2024 · Additionally, IPEDS data recorded 10,621,392 applications for admission to 4-year colleges and a weighted average application fee of $47.50 in 2024. Colleges that charge over $50 per application are more common than one might think. A total of 604 U.S. colleges and universities charge $50 or more to apply for college admission. The fees for taking SAT, ACT and other college entrance exams are not tax-deductible, but there are educational deductions and tax credits to help offset your family's college expenses.
